Fact-Checking for Editors
- Course starts April 14, 2025
Learn how to verify data, names, places, and statistics to ensure the accuracy of manuscripts and the veracity of claims made by authors.
In an age when so many writers rely on secondary or tertiary sources, unverified websites, and artificial intelligence to help create manuscripts, it is more important than ever for editors to ensure that texts are accurate. This course will teach you how to differentiate reliable and unreliable sources; which editorial points should be verified; how to identify common errors in facts, data, and statistics; and a wealth of other editing and business skills.
You will dig deeper into the details to ensure the facts are correctly stated and referenced. This will further your editing abilities and help you build a reputation as an in-demand editor.

Editing for Lawyers
- Course starts October 6, 2025
Learn advanced editing techniques tailored to legal documents including briefs, contracts, and correspondence.
Strong writing is the foundation of effective legal advocacy. This course equips lawyers with the tools to refine their writing for clarity, precision, and persuasiveness. Through hands-on exercises and expert feedback, you’ll master the art of eliminating redundancies, structuring arguments logically, and using plain language to enhance readability.
